When searching treadmills, a number of functions need to be taken into consideration to ensure a satisfying purchase:

Motor Power: Treadmills are normally rated by their motor power in horsepower (HP). For walking, a motor with a minimum of 1.5 HP is usually enough, while severe runners need to look for 2.5 HP or higher.

Belt Size: The length and width of the running surface are important, particularly for taller individuals or long-striders. Standard sizes consist of:
Length: 50-60 inchesWidth: 16-22 inches
Incline Options: Incline functions can mimic outside running and boost exercise strength. Search for designs with adjustable slopes, preferably between 0% and 15%.

Built-in Programs: Most modern-day treadmills offer a range of pre-programmed workouts to keep users engaged. These programs may consist of period training, hill climbs up, or heart rate training.

Safety Features: An emergency stop button and security secret are important for any treadmill to avoid mishaps throughout workouts.

Additional Features: Consider treadmills with Bluetooth connectivity, built-in speakers, or compatibility with physical fitness apps to improve the running experience.
Cost Considerations
The cost range for treadmills in the UK can differ substantially based on brand name, functions, and develop quality. Here's a general price guide:
Type of TreadmillCost Range (Approx)Manual Treadmills₤ 100 - ₤ 300Motorized Treadmills₤ 300 - ₤ 1,500Folding Treadmills₤ 150 - ₤ 1,000Business Treadmills₤ 1,000 - ₤ 5,000
When identifying your budget, think about not simply the in advance cost, but also prospective repair and maintenance costs.
